#6f450a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f450a is composed of 43.5% red, 27.1%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.8% magenta, 91%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 35 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 23.7%. #6f450a color hex could be obtained by blending #de8a14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#6f450a color description : Very dark orange [Brown tone].
#6f450a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6f450a has RGB values of R:111, G:69,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.91,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7292170.

Shades and Tints of #6f450a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ef8f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f450a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403d39 is the less saturated color, while #784701 is the most saturated one.
